The Bible is the story of God and his hero that he will send to save us all from our sins. This hero is called the Messiah. The Messiah is someone who has been chosen by God to rescue his people and bring peace and happiness to everyone. “Messiah” is a Hebrew word that means “anointed one.” In the Old Testament two different people were anointed with oil – priests and kings. God’s Messiah will connect the people to God and bring forgiveness of sins like an anointed priest would. And God’s Messiah will rule his people in kindness and serve them like an anointed king would.

The Messiah is both a priest and a king.

But here’s the big problem: in the Old Testament no person was allowed to be BOTH a priest and a king. Priests and kings had to come from two different families. Priests were from the family, or tribe of Levi, and kings were from the tribe of Judah.

But then came king David.

In the book of 1 Samuel we can read about David being anointed as king over Israel:

1 Samuel 16:13. Then Samuel took the horn of oil and anointed [David] in the midst of his brothers. And the Spirit of the Lord rushed upon David from that day forward.

King David was a king from Judah who acted like a priest from Levi. Sometimes he would wear the priest’s clothes. Sometimes he would offer sacrifices to God on an altar like a priest. But was David God’s Messiah? No. Why not? Because he was just as sinful as everyone else. David couldn’t save the people from their sins because David needed to be saved from his own sins.
